This
is
quite
simply,
the
best
and
finest
Italian
cuisine/dining
experience
I've
ever
had!
From
the
atmosphere
to
the
service
to
the
freshest
of
ingredients,
Trattoria
Roman
Garden
is
THE
destination
for
Italian
cuisine!
Book
your
reservations
ahead
of
time,
as
this
place
is
popular!
It's
not
cheap
but
it's
not
expensive
either,
surprisingly
on
par
with
your
McItalian
restaurants
(Carrabba's,
Bravo,
Olive
Garden).
This
is
infuriating,
as
the
McItalian
joints
offer
nothing
in
comparison
to
Trattoria.
Complimentary
is
some
of
the
best
Italian
bread
and
bruschetta
tomato
mix
to
add
(with
a
small
bowl
of
parmesean).
We
had
six
in
our
party,
so
we
tried
the
Stuffed
Hot
Banana
Peppers
(amazing!),
Steamed
Mussels
(superb!)
in
garlic
sauce,
Wedding
Soup
(the
best!)
and
Crab
Cakes
(not
bad)
-
followed
by
these
entrees:
Lobster
Ravioli
in
vodka
cream
sauce,
Linguine
and
Clams,
Chicken
Parmigiano,
Veal
Marsala,
&
Cheese
Tortellini...
all
of
which,
were
literally
the
best
representations
of
each
I've
ever
had.
It's
hard
to
adequately
describe
how
much
flavor
each
dish
holds...
fresh
ingredients,
explosions
of
taste,
and
rich
sauces
(if
you
don't
use
the
bread
to
soak
up
every
last
bit
of
Lobster
Ravioli
sauce,
you're
doing
a
disservice
to
your
ancestors!).
This
is
the
premiere
destination
in
Little
Italy
and
well
worth
the
drive.
With
entrees,
an
appetizer,
and
drinks
(check
out
The
Godfather!),
we
spent
about
$40
per
person,
which
is
more
than
reasonable
for
the
cuisine
and
experience.
Also,
if
you're
eating
at
Trattoria,
you
can
use
their
parking
lot
LOL
